Emergencies and Urgent Care
Emergency care
Emergency care is medical care you need right away to treat a serious, sudden injury or illness.
If you think you have an emergency, call 911 or go to the Emergency Room.
Urgent care and you
If you need care but are not sure if it is an emergency, you can call the AmeriHealth Caritas Louisiana 24-Hour Nurse Call Line at 1-888-632-0009.
Examples of urgent care conditions are:
- Sprains
- Sore throat
- Earache
- Vomiting
- Rashes
- Colds or fever
- Coughing
- Stomachache
- Diarrhea
- Pink eye
